This cozy apple nut cake is a timeless treat with a tender, moist crumb and warm cinnamon flavor. Perfect for a dessert or sweet snack, it’s packed with fresh apples and crunchy nuts, making it truly irresistible!
Preparation Time: 20 minutes
Cooking Time: 40-50 minutes
Servings: 8

Ingredients
Cake Batter
3 eggs
1 pinch salt
80 g sugar (about 1/3 cup)
12 g vanilla sugar (about 1 tablespoon)
100 ml milk (about 1/3 cup + 1 tablespoon)
150 g all-purpose flour (about 1 cup + 3 tablespoons)
10 g baking powder (about 2 teaspoons)
30 ml oil (about 2 tablespoons)
Apple Layer
4 apples, peeled and sliced
Butter (for greasing)
Sugar (for sprinkling)
Vanilla sugar (for sprinkling)
Topping
1 egg
150 g flour (about 1 cup + 3 tablespoons)
40 g nuts, chopped (about 1/3 cup)
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
Sugar, for sprinkling
Butter, cubed
Instructions
Prepare the Batter:
In a mixing bowl, beat the eggs with a pinch of salt until combined.
Add 80g of sugar and 12g of vanilla sugar. Continue mixing until smooth.
Pour in the milk, then gradually sift in 150g of flour and 10g of baking powder, stirring until you have a smooth batter.
Finally, add 30ml of oil, mixing to incorporate.
Arrange the Apple Layer:
Preheat the oven to 170°C (340°F). Grease a baking dish with butter.
Pour the prepared batter into the baking dish, spreading it evenly.
Arrange the apple slices on top of the batter, pressing them gently into the surface.
Sprinkle the apples lightly with sugar and vanilla sugar.
Prepare the Topping:
In a small bowl, combine 150g of flour, chopped nuts, a sprinkle of sugar, and 1/2 teaspoon of cinnamon.
Add cubed butter and mix until the mixture is crumbly.
